real-time bus arrival info coming to victoria in winter  -  electronic board
To let passengers know when their journey will arrive, the bus will be launched in the province, including Grand Victoria.
Starting next month, NextRide's "automatic vehicle positioning" technology will be launched in seven communities in Nanaimo.
Comox Valley will be followed by June, Squamish and Whistler will start next summer, Kamloops and Kelowna will welcome the technology in the fall, and Great Victoria will be in the winter of 201819.
NextRide will provide customers with real
Time data, tell them where the bus is and when the bus will arrive at a specific station.
It will allow people to take advantage of a website that will allow them to plan bus travel with Internet mobile devices or desktop computersconnected.
People can access this information through a web browser, and all the data is open source, which means it can be integrated into other systems.
Video and GPS tracking will be used and the arrival time will be calculated based on the speed and location of the bus. Passenger-
Counting devices are also installed to help plan the route and schedule.
As part of the NextRide information display, these counts will be shared with passengers to show the capacity of the next bus.
The system will provide alerts about detours, traffic accidents and other delays to help B. C.
Adjust the way buses are deployed and notify passengers at any time. Next-
On the main bus exchange, the bus information will be displayed on the sign.
On the bus, the next stop will be displayed on the electronic board and announced via automatic voice.
The technology will be added to all traditional buses with only handyDART buses that are not equipped. B. C.
Manuel Achadinha, president and chief executive of transportation, said in a statement that the technology "will help improve the efficiency of our services and the overall shipping experience of our customers. ” B. C.
Transport minister Claire Trevena said NextRide will help the current passengers and inspire others to start taking the bus.
